Jackie Cahill: Head 57 provides for an annual estimate of income for certain purposes to be submitted by the office to the Minister. The general scheme explains that this head is based on section 24A of the Consumer Protection Act 2007, as inserted by the Central Bank Reform Act 2010, and relates to the Bill's following provisions providing for levies. - Written Answers — Department of Finance: Insurance Coverage (28 Jun 2022)
Jackie Cahill: 223. To ask the Minister for Finance if his attention has been drawn to instances in which thatched houses cannot be sold given that the vendor cannot secure insurance for the structures; his views on whether it is acceptable for insurance companies to refuse to insure thatched buildings; and if he will make a statement on the matter. - Written Answers — Department of Housing, Planning, and Local Government: National Parks and Wildlife Service (28 Jun 2022)
Jackie Cahill: 276. To ask the Minister for Housing, Planning, and Local Government the steps that the National Parks and Wildlife Service plan to take to address the growing population of mink along the shores of the River Shannon and Lough Derg in view of the reported damage that this species is causing to native species in the area; and if he will make a statement on the matter.
